Grits Casserole

This is good for breakfast with a fruit salad or for  lunch and dinner with a green salad.  Its easy to make and travels and stores well.  The basic idea is to make the grits and then mix in fillings of your choice and then bake.  The products I used are in the parentheses.

1.5 cups grits (not instant)
6 cups vegetable stock ( I added a tsp of Better Than Bouillion Roasted Garlic paste to water)
3 Tb vegan butter (Earth Balance)
1.5 cups vegan cheese + more to sprinkle on top (Daiya cheddar)
2 Tb nutritional yeast
 1/2 red bell pepper, diced
4 green onions, sliced
2 cups corn (Trader Joe's frozen roasted corn)
1-4 oz can mild green chilies
2 vegan sausages, chopped (Field Roast Mexican Chipotle flavor)



Preheat oven to 350 F.  Grease a 9x13 baking pan.  I like pyrex. 

Heat the veggie stock to boiling and slowly stir in the grits.  Turn the heat to low and cover.  Stir the grits every few minutes.  It takes about 15 minutes for them to cook.  Don't let them get too firm. 

Meanwhile, saute the red bell pepper and green onions.  You can do this with a little oil or water saute.  You want to soften them up.  Put them in a bowl and then warm up the frozen corn in the same pan.  Add this to the ingredients in the bowl along with the green chilies.

Once grits are done, stir in vegan butter, cheese,  and nutritional yeast.  Add the veggies in the bowl and your vegan sausage.  Mix well and scrape into your baking pan and level.  Sprinkle some more vegan cheese on top and bake for 45 minutes.

Notes: You can try different cheeses and different veggies.  Instead of sausages you could add chopped vegan bacon or ham.
